LCOV - code coverage report
Current view: top level - safekeeper/tests/walproposer_sim - simulation.rs (source / functions) Coverage Total Hit
Test: f08493f498dc56383410c7d22f77751c183f1590.info Lines: 98.3 % 303 298
Test Date: 2024-02-22 21:37:45 Functions: 75.7 % 111 84

Function Name Sort by function name Hit count Sort by function hit count
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#4} 0
::run_schedule::{closure#4} 0
::run_schedule::{closure#4} 0
::run_schedule::{closure#4} 0
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#10} 4
::run_schedule::{closure#10} 0
::run_schedule::{closure#10} 2
::run_schedule::{closure#10} 2
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#11} 4
::run_schedule::{closure#11} 0
::run_schedule::{closure#11} 2
::run_schedule::{closure#11} 2
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#1} 4
::run_schedule::{closure#1} 0
::run_schedule::{closure#1} 2
::run_schedule::{closure#1} 2
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#9} 4
::run_schedule::{closure#9} 0
::run_schedule::{closure#9} 2
::run_schedule::{closure#9} 2
<misc_test::walproposer_sim::simulation::Test>::sync_safekeepers 12
::sync_safekeepers 0
::sync_safekeepers 6
::sync_safekeepers 6
<misc_test::walproposer_sim::simulation::TestConfig>::new 18
::new 4
::new 4
::new 10
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#5} 20
::run_schedule::{closure#5} 0
::run_schedule::{closure#5} 6
::run_schedule::{closure#5} 14
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#2} 28
::run_schedule::{closure#2} 0
::run_schedule::{closure#2} 14
::run_schedule::{closure#2} 14
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#3} 28
::run_schedule::{closure#3} 0
::run_schedule::{closure#3} 14
::run_schedule::{closure#3} 14
<misc_test::walproposer_sim::simulation::WalProposer>::launch_walproposer::{closure#1} 28
::launch_walproposer::{closure#1} 0
::launch_walproposer::{closure#1} 14
::launch_walproposer::{closure#1} 14
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#6} 46
::run_schedule::{closure#6} 0
::run_schedule::{closure#6} 2
::run_schedule::{closure#6} 44
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#8} 82
::run_schedule::{closure#8} 0
::run_schedule::{closure#8} 26
::run_schedule::{closure#8} 56
<misc_test::walproposer_sim::simulation::WalProposer>::launch_sync::{closure#1} 90
::launch_sync::{closure#1} 0
::launch_sync::{closure#1} 30
::launch_sync::{closure#1} 60
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#7} 92
::run_schedule::{closure#7} 0
::run_schedule::{closure#7} 32
::run_schedule::{closure#7} 60
<misc_test::walproposer_sim::simulation::Test>::poll_for_duration 210
::poll_for_duration 0
::poll_for_duration 8
::poll_for_duration 202
<misc_test::walproposer_sim::simulation::TestAction as core::fmt::Debug>::fmt 240
::clone 0
::clone 0
::clone 0
::fmt 0
::fmt 66
::fmt 174
<misc_test::walproposer_sim::simulation::Test>::run_schedule::{closure#0} 482
::run_schedule::{closure#0} 0
::run_schedule::{closure#0} 2
::run_schedule::{closure#0} 480
<misc_test::walproposer_sim::simulation::Test>::launch_walproposer 2547
::launch_walproposer 2
::launch_walproposer 24
::launch_walproposer 2521
<misc_test::walproposer_sim::simulation::WalProposer>::launch_walproposer 2547
::launch_walproposer 2
::launch_walproposer 24
::launch_walproposer 2521
<misc_test::walproposer_sim::simulation::WalProposer>::launch_walproposer::{closure#0} 2547
::launch_walproposer::{closure#0} 2
::launch_walproposer::{closure#0} 24
::launch_walproposer::{closure#0} 2521
<misc_test::walproposer_sim::simulation::WalProposer>::write_tx 2781
::write_tx 200
::write_tx 228
::write_tx 2353
misc_test::walproposer_sim::simulation::generate_network_opts 4004
simple_test::walproposer_sim::simulation::generate_network_opts 0
misc_test::walproposer_sim::simulation::generate_network_opts 2
random_test::walproposer_sim::simulation::generate_network_opts 4002
misc_test::walproposer_sim::simulation::generate_schedule 4004
simple_test::walproposer_sim::simulation::generate_schedule 0
misc_test::walproposer_sim::simulation::generate_schedule 2
random_test::walproposer_sim::simulation::generate_schedule 4002
<misc_test::walproposer_sim::simulation::Test>::run_schedule 4008
::run_schedule 0
::run_schedule 6
::run_schedule 4002
<misc_test::walproposer_sim::simulation::TestConfig>::start 4016
::start 4
::start 10
::start 4002
<misc_test::walproposer_sim::simulation::SafekeeperNode>::new 12048
::new 12
::new 30
::new 12006
<misc_test::walproposer_sim::simulation::TestConfig>::start::{closure#0} 12048
::start::{closure#0} 12
::start::{closure#0} 30
::start::{closure#0} 12006
<misc_test::walproposer_sim::simulation::WalProposer>::stop 66004
::stop 0
::stop 62
::stop 65942
<misc_test::walproposer_sim::simulation::SafekeeperNode>::restart 66190
::restart 0
::restart 74
::restart 66116
<misc_test::walproposer_sim::simulation::WalProposer>::launch_sync::{closure#0} 69110
::launch_sync::{closure#0} 6
::launch_sync::{closure#0} 70
::launch_sync::{closure#0} 69034
<misc_test::walproposer_sim::simulation::Test>::launch_sync_safekeepers 70504
::launch_sync_safekeepers 6
::launch_sync_safekeepers 74
::launch_sync_safekeepers 70424
<misc_test::walproposer_sim::simulation::WalProposer>::launch_sync 70504
::launch_sync 6
::launch_sync 74
::launch_sync 70424
<misc_test::walproposer_sim::simulation::WalProposer>::start 71657
::start 8
::start 94
::start 71555
<misc_test::walproposer_sim::simulation::SafekeeperNode>::launch::{closure#0} 76869
::launch::{closure#0} 12
::launch::{closure#0} 104
::launch::{closure#0} 76753
<misc_test::walproposer_sim::simulation::SafekeeperNode>::launch 78238
::launch 12
::launch 104
::launch 78122

Generated by: LCOV version 2.1-beta